How to install FontScanner - Scan for font family names from a ZIP file
- Download and unpack the FontScanner - Scan for font family names ZIP file to a directory of your choice.
- In Chrome browser, go to
chrome://extensions
- Enable Developer mode.
- Click on the Load Unpacked button.
- Select the directory of with the unpacked FontScanner - Scan for font family names ZIP file from step 1. FontScanner - Scan for font family names is now installed on your browser.
